For this week's eng sync: the `fw-channel-pusher` service account owns publish rights to the Oxbird device-firmware update channel. It authenticates to the Lanternwell artifact registry, signs manifests, and promotes builds from canary to stable. Rotation is quarterly; the last rotation completed Monday with no downtime. Please confirm your deploy scripts read credentials from the vault path rather than local config. For reference and verification during the sync, the current channel-pusher key is included below.

app token of fajop-fahif = qvz4-AnML

TICKET-2087: Connection failures when the Crumwell storefront evaluates the 2 p.m. order cutoff. The cutoff check queries the bakery schedule table directly, and the pool exhausts under lunch traffic, so late orders slip through. Short-term fix: raise the pool size and add a retry. To reproduce locally, point your client at the following.

database URL for kahif-fahaf: redis://eliax_svc:yN@db-bcc9.ordinhq.internal:5432/aldok

Subject: Nightly search reindex moving to 02:00

Hey plugin folks,

Quick heads-up: starting Thursday, the Querrel nightly search reindex kicks off at 02:00 instead of midnight. If your plugin writes custom facets, make sure your hooks finish before then or your documents may index with stale fields. Partial results during the run are expected and resolve within an hour. We've also bumped the indexer to handle larger payloads, so batch limits are relaxed. If you need to verify against our staging run, reference the build stamped below.

session token of kagup-hahaf = htk3_2b8